When is the best time to visit Bangor?
Visiting local bars in Bangor is more fun when the weather is good. These temperatures and rainfall averages can help you choose the best time for bar-hopping.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 15°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Bangor is 1079 mm.
How can I get to Bangor and around the area?
You might want to make the most of these transportation choices in and around Bangor: Fly into Liverpool (LPL-John Lennon), which is located 53.2 mi (85.6 km) away from the heart of the city. To venture out into the surrounding area, hop aboard a train at Bangor Station.
